Site Superintendent

Job Description

We are working with a General Contractor specializing in diversified ICI projects. Due to continued growth they are looking to identify a Site Superintendent to join the team.

Responsibilities:

  • Daily supervision and coordination of trades
  • Ensures that projects are constructed in accordance with approved plans, specifications, shop drawings, applicable building codes and quality control standards
  • Drives the construction schedule collectively with project team; ensuring milestones and completion
  • Strategically plans and implements manpower levels and material quantities; ensures proper equipment and trades are available as required
  • Leads project meetings with all stakeholders (Owners, Architects, Consultants, Engineers, internal project teams, Government officials) to monitor and support the project's ongoing progression
  • Oversees project reporting that accurately tracks site progress, events, inspections and other relevant information
  • Maintains a thorough daily report that accurately tracks site progress, events, inspections, and other relevant information
  • Performs other related duties as needed


Qualifications:

  • 5 years of construction experience as a Superintendent with a General Contractor.
  • Experience working on commercial renovations
  • Experience with new builds
  • Journeyman Carpenter or related Trade Certificate with extensive experience on the tools
  • Construction related degree or diploma an asset (Construction Management, CET, Engineering Degree etc.)
  • Extensive working knowledge of health, safety and environmental protection practices and procedures as they apply to common construction processes
  • Solid understanding of current construction practices; strong working knowledge of construction documents, drawings, specifications and project management
  • Ability to use Word, Excel, and Outlook; familiar with scheduling software
  • Must have and maintain a valid provincial driver's license
